The Story of Slusho states that "Noriko loved libations." Meaning the noun of course, being the love of tasting new things, yet there is also a city in New York called Libation. Since, of course the Trailer (and probably the movie) is based in New York I thought this might have been a clue??? Confused


Pease forgive me for picking on you. I don't mean anything cruel in doing so. Accept it in the good spirit in which I offer it. Smile

This is a great example of what we've been talking about. Yes, the history says "Noriko loved libations". A "libation" is a drink poured out in offering to the Gods. There's even a Shinto (Japanese!) libation ceremony called "Miki". AHA, you might say. A clue! And you head over to your favorite search engine and start looking up stuff and trying to connect the "God" thing to what we've seen. Well, that big thing could be a God of the Deep. Lovecraft mentioned that the Great Old Ones, especially Cthulhu, was worshipped as a God by a cult. And one of his stories "The Horror at Red Hook" took place, in part, underground in Red Hook, Brooklyn, New York City. Red Hook, incidentally, is just southwest of both Liberty Island where the SOL is and Manhattan (draw a line from Liberty Island to Governor's Island, and if you extend it, it'll pass through Red Hook) Further research would show you that, while it's not specifically part of the Cthulhu cycle of stories by Lovecraft, Alan Moore liked it enough to borrow liberally from it for a graphic novel and story of his own. We've also seen that J.J. Abrams is a huge fan of Alan Moore, going so far as wanting very much to make a movie adaptation of Moore's Watchmen comics.

How likely is that, though. Where does it lead? What further clues does it reveal? Most importantly, how firmly does it tie into anything else we've found?

Now, it could be that this great little chain of stuff I just wrote up (all of it true, by the way) could end up being part of the game. But right now there's little basis for thinking it is beyond a chain of coincidences.

But consider this... "Libation" is also slang for any sort of drink, most often used to refer to alcoholic drinks. And the Slusho site is rife with bad English and misused words and phrases. Is it more likely that the word "libation" is something coughed out of a translation program or used by someone who has only a little understanding of English (Look at the "all your base..." translation from the Zero Wing game for a great example of bad translation)?

I think we have to use Occam's Razor here until we find a good reason not to.
